Abstract

According to one aspect of the present disclosure, a method and technique for dynamic reconfiguration of network devices for outage prediction is disclosed. The method includes: aggregating a plurality of network devices to form an input/output (I/O) link bundle; identifying a quality of service level of data throughput needed by at least one workload utilizing the I/O link bundle; monitoring a parameter of each of the network devices of the I/O link bundle; determining whether the monitored parameter indicates a predicted data throughout quality of service level decrease by a network device being utilized by the workload below the quality of service level for the workload; and responsive to determining that the monitored parameter indicates a predicted quality of service level decrease by the respective network device, dynamically reconfiguring the link bundle to maintain the quality of service level for the workload utilizing the I/O link bundle.
